在跨境电商或企业官网运营中,了解竞争对手或目标网站的搭建平台(如Shopify、WordPress、Magento等)可以帮助我们分析其技术架构、优化策略甚至市场趋势。那么,如何快速判断一个独立站是用什么平台搭建的?本文将介绍5种实用方法,帮助您高效识别网站背后的技术栈。
1. 查看网页源代码(最直接的方法)
步骤:
- 在目标网站页面右键点击,选择“查看页面源代码”(或按
Ctrl+U
)。 - 使用
Ctrl+F
搜索关键词,如: - Shopify:查找
cdn.shopify.com
或Shopify.theme
。 - WordPress:搜索
wp-content
或wp-includes
。 - Magento:查找
magento/
或Mage_Core
。 - Wix:搜索
static.parastorage.com
。
原理: 大多数CMS或建站平台会在代码中留下独特标识,通过关键词即可快速锁定平台。
2. 使用在线工具检测
如果手动查看代码效率较低,可以借助专业工具一键分析:
- BuiltWith(https://builtwith.com):输入网址即可显示网站使用的技术栈,包括CMS、支付系统、服务器等。
- Wappalyzer(浏览器插件):安装后访问目标网站,插件会自动显示平台信息(如Shopify、WooCommerce等)。
- WhatCMS(https://whatcms.org):专注检测CMS系统,支持WordPress、Drupal等识别。
优势: 这类工具不仅能识别建站平台,还能分析流量工具、广告网络等附加信息。
3. 检查网站页脚信息
许多建站平台默认在页脚添加版权或技术支持信息,例如:
- Shopify:常见“Powered by Shopify”。
- WordPress:部分主题会显示“Theme by XXX”或“WordPress”。
- Squarespace:可能标注“Squarespace Website Builder”。
注意: 部分网站会手动删除这些信息,因此需结合其他方法验证。
4. 分析URL结构
不同平台的URL路径有一定规律:
- WordPress:文章链接常包含
/blog/
或/category/
,且可能带有?p=123
参数。 - Shopify:产品页URL通常为
/products/产品名
,博客页为/blogs/主题
。 - Magento:默认路径可能包含
/catalog/
或/checkout/
。
适用场景: 适用于初步判断,但需注意自定义URL的情况。
5. 通过HTTP响应头或DNS记录
技术向方法(适合开发者):
- 查看HTTP头:
使用浏览器开发者工具(F12),切换到Network选项卡,刷新页面后点击任意请求,查看
Response Headers
中的X-Powered-By
或Server
字段(如X-Shopify-Stage
表示Shopify)。 - DNS查询: 通过工具(如https://who.is)查询域名的DNS记录,部分平台的服务器IP会暴露归属(如Shopify的IP段属于AWS)。
总结:选择适合的方法
方法 | 适用场景 | 难度 |
---|---|---|
查看源代码 | 快速初步判断 | 简单 |
在线工具 | 全面技术分析 | 中等 |
页脚信息 | 未隐藏版权时有效 | 简单 |
URL结构 | 辅助验证 | 中等 |
HTTP头/DNS | 技术用户深度检测 | 复杂 |
通过以上方法,您可以高效识别独立站的搭建平台,为竞争分析或技术选型提供参考。如果目标网站刻意隐藏信息,建议组合多种方法交叉验证。